非Root 用户 pip install 出现的一个问题

这两天在服务器上用pip安装mxnet时出现了如下的问题

Could not install packages due to an EnvironmentError: [Errno 28] No space left on device

这和所要安装的包好像没有太大关系。百度了一下发现了是服务器上的/tmp空间不足,由于是非Root用户,解决的方法是先在自己的根目录建一个tmp目录

具体命令如下

$ cd ~
$ mkdir tmp
$ export TMPDIR=$HOME/tmp

因为我的用户目录空间还是挺大的,但是根目录/tmp已经快用尽了

(后来就再没找到那篇博文)

    原文作者:Scandium
    原文地址: https://zhuanlan.zhihu.com/p/46872230
    本文转自网络文章,转载此文章仅为分享知识,如有侵权,请联系博主进行删除。
点赞